#b9078c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b9078c is composed of 72.5% red, 2.7%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 96.2% magenta, 24.3%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 315.2 degrees, a saturation of 92.7% and a lightness of 37.6%. #b9078c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0eff with #730019. Closest websafe color is: #cc0099.

Shades and Tints of #b9078c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f010b is the darkest color, while #fffb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#b9078c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#606060 is the less saturated color, while #b9078c is the most saturated one.
